Second, many projects falter due to poor data infrastructure. Even the smartest AI requires accurate, real-time data. Modern pipelines utilizing Airflow and Snowflake (and event streaming with Kafka) keep data fresh, enabling predictive analytics like churn forecasting or resource optimization. Firms switching to such robust infrastructure with the right business intelligence dashboards experience up to 8x faster reporting, empowering managers to act on insights immediately.

Third, regulatory uncertainty in 2026 means compliance isn’t optional. AI agents that ingest, process, or generate business-critical data must be monitored and auditable. Implementing observability stacks like Prometheus and Grafana ensures real-time alerting, simplifying audit trails and de-risking compliance headaches.
